GREENWOOD, S.C. | Georgia College & State University opened Peach Belt Conference play with a five-set loss to Lander University Friday (Sept. 18) at Finis Horne Arena.
The Bobcats came out strong, taking the opening set 25-19 before Lander responded with a 25-16 victory in the second. GCSU regained the advantage with a 25-23 win in the third, but the Bearcats took the fourth set 25-14 to force a deciding fifth.
GCSU battled in the fifth set, hitting .304 with nine kills and just two errors, but Lander pulled away for a 15-12 victory to secure the match.
Nya Warren made her return to the Bobcats lineup and recorded 10 kills, tying Sierra Piland for the team lead. Reece Wright added eight kills. Ile Bernis dished out 24 assists, followed by Miki Parrott with 21.
Milla Smith controlled the back row with 23 digs, followed by Bernis with 14 and Haley Mendoza with 12. Emersyn Mullvain led GCSU at the net with six blocks, followed by Warren and Piland with four apiece.
The Bobcats fell to 3-12 overall and 0-1 in Peach Belt Conference play.
About GCSU Athletics
Owning the top Academic Success Rate among all public colleges and universities in Division II for five consecutive academic years, the Georgia College Department of Athletics sponsors 13 varsity athletic programs at the NCAA Division II level. GCSU Athletics has won six consecutive Presidents' Awards for Academic Excellence, and are two-time winners of the PBC Commissioner's Cup and six-time winners of the PBC Institution of the Year Sportsmanship Award. As a Division II program, Bobcat Athletics prides itself on balancing the life of the student-athlete, evidenced by the teams' continued appearances in postseason competition as well as high-level academic success and community-service involvement.
